What is the Impact Factor?
The impact factor, often simply referred to as IF, is a numerical value assigned to academic journals that reflects the average number of citations received by articles published in that journal during a specific period (typically the preceding two years). A higher impact factor generally suggests that the journal publishes highly influential research that is frequently cited by other researchers in the field. It's a widely used metric to assess a journal's relative importance and the quality of research it publishes.

How is the Impact Factor Calculated?
The calculation is straightforward in concept, though the underlying data collection is complex. Clarivate Analytics analyzes the citations received by articles published in a journal over a two-year period. The total number of citations is then divided by the total number of citable items (typically articles, reviews, and letters) published in that same two-year period. This results in the impact factor for that year.
Factors Influencing the Impact Factor
Several factors can influence a journal's impact factor. These include:
- Quality of published research: The most significant factor is the quality and originality of the research articles published. High-quality studies that address important and timely topics tend to receive more citations.
- Journal's prestige and reputation: Established journals with a long history and strong reputation often attract more submissions of high-quality research, leading to a higher impact factor.
- Citation practices within the field: The citation practices within the food science and nutrition community influence the impact factor. Increased citation rates overall will lead to a higher impact factor for journals within that field.
- Subject matter: Some fields naturally have higher citation rates than others. A journal publishing research in a rapidly evolving and highly cited area might have a higher impact factor than one in a less dynamic field.
Limitations of the Impact Factor
While the impact factor is a widely used metric, it's essential to acknowledge its limitations:
- It's an average: The impact factor represents an average citation rate, and individual articles within a journal will vary significantly in the number of citations they receive.
- It can be manipulated: While not intentionally manipulated by legitimate journals, the impact factor can be influenced by factors such as self-citation and citation cartels.
- It doesn't reflect all aspects of quality: The impact factor doesn't capture all aspects of research quality, such as the significance of the research, its methodological rigor, or its societal impact.
- It can vary significantly year to year: Changes in citation patterns over time can lead to significant fluctuations in a journal's impact factor.
